This post compares Vineyard, California to Vista, California across various dimensions, including population, median income, median age, percentage of housing that is rental, percent of households with kids, and other demographics.

Dimension Vineyard (CDP) Vista (city)
Population 27,585 99,496
Income (median) $54,267 $36,614
Home Value (median) $343,900 $423,500
White 43% 80%
Black 8% 3%
Asian 30% 4%
With Kids 47% 38%
Age (median) 35 32
Rentals 22% 50%
